About Philipp Weisskopf
Philipp is an Executive Director, Wealth Advisor and Portfolio Management Director. In addition, he holds the Certified Financial Planner® and Certified Investment Management Analyst® designations. He began working for Morgan Stanley in 1997 after completing his M.B.A. at Loyola University (Chicago). While working with individual clients, he served as the Branch Manager of Morgan Stanley’s Highland Park office for three years. Philipp graduated from Lawrence University in 1992 with a B.S. in Liberal Arts and received his designation as a Certified Investment Management Analyst® in 2008 from the Wharton School of Business at the University of Pennsylvania. Philipp currently resides in Highland Park and is married with 3 sons. In his free time he enjoys trying new foods and traveling. Philipp is active with the Chicagoland Jewish community and sits on the board of Maot Chitim, a Jewish charitable organization. In 2018, Philipp was recognized for his success in the industry when he was designated as a Crain’s Chicago 2018 Notable Advisor.

About Rhonda B Salins
Rhonda is a Senior Vice President, Financial Advisor and Financial Planning Specialist. In addition, she holds the Certified Divorce Financial Analyst®. Rhonda has over 30 years of experience helping high-net-worth individuals and small business owners achieve their financial goals. Prior to joining Morgan Stanley Smith Barney through predecessor firms in 1979, Rhonda participated in the First Scholar Program, an officer's training program at The First National Bank of Chicago. Rhonda earned a B.S. in Business Administration from the University of Illinois, and a Master's of Management Degree from Kellogg Graduate School of Business at Northwestern University. Rhonda is active in several charitable organizations, including the Cancer Wellness Center in Northbrook, Illinois and the U.S. Holocaust Memorial Museum in Washington D.C. She enjoys reading and traveling. Rhonda has three adult children and resides in Highland Park, Illinois with her husband.

About Kevin H Green
Kevin is a Senior Vice President of Investments at Morgan Stanley. He has been with the firm for almost three decades and has become a member of the Morgan Stanley Master’s Club. Kevin has been designated as a Senior Investment Management Consultant, an honor given to the top financial consultants employing professional asset managers through Morgan Stanley’s Consulting Group. Kevin has also obtained the Portfolio Management Director title, indicative of a measured adherence to portfolio management principles. He is a CERTIFIED FINANCIAL PLANNER™ (CFP®) and also holds the prestigious Certified Investment Management Analyst (CIMA®) designation from the University of Pennsylvania’s Wharton School of Business’s distinguished Investment Management Analyst Program. Kevin graduated from the University of Illinois with a BS in Accountancy where he also obtained his CPA certification (now non-practicing). He graduated from Northwestern University with a JD degree in 1983. His diverse educational background and knowledge of Accounting, Law, and Financial Planning allows him to provide comprehensive investment and estate planning analysis for his clients. Kevin is a member of K.I.D.S.S. for KIDS, an auxiliary of Children’s Memorial Hospital, as well as active in the Jewish United Fund of Metropolitan Chicago. In his leisure time, Kevin enjoys relaxing with his wife Robin. He is an avid golfer and reader.
